EXCERPT FROM THE BOOK

It’s no longer a rarity to find a credit card provider that offers you airline miles with your purchases. According to CompareCards.com, airline credit cards “let the cardholder rack up miles, points, or similar value which can then be converted into a free ticket to fly to a favorite destination.”

So, if you are already using a credit card, why not also get miles toward a flight? Although most of these cards do have annual fees, they still have similar interest rates to other credit cards that don’t provide air travel rewards, which means when all said and done, you are still getting a really cheap flight.
